Football: Moyes hit back at South African bosses after Pienaar row

Everton manager David Moyes has told South African officials to stop moaning after the Premier League club withdrew Steven Pienaar from his country`s friendly against Cameroon.

Pienaar had been due to travel to Rustenburg for Wednesday`s match but the South African midfielder aggravated a knee injury in Sunday`s draw against Middlesbrough and Moyes told him to remain in England.

Football: Moyes hails return of the Yak

Everton manager David Moyes hailed Ayegbeni Yakubu`s return to form after the Nigerian ended a run of nine matches without a goal to earn a 1-1 draw against Middlesbrough.

Yakubu claimed Everton`s second-half equaliser at Goodison Park on Sunday when he deflected in Mikel Arteta`s free-kick.

Everton tribute as six released over murder of British boy

LONDON, Aug 27, 2007 (AFP) - All six suspects arrested over the shooting death of a British schoolboy have been released, police said Monday as players from his beloved Everton Football Club paid tribute at the murder scene.

A 19-year-old man, an 18-year-old woman and a boy and a girl both aged 15 were released without charge, Merseyside Police said.

Another 19-year-old man and a boy aged 16 were released on bail pending further inquiries.

Football: Pienaar completes Everton move

LIVERPOOL, England, July 24, 2007 (AFP) - South Africa midfielder Steven Pienaar has completed his move to Everton after being granted a work permit.

The 25-year-old moves from Borussia Dortmund on a season-long loan and has already joined up with his new team-mates for their pre-season tour in America.

The Bafana Bafana star, who has also played for Dutch club Ajax, can`t wait to make an impact in the Premiership.
